from multiprocessing import Pool
def do(item):
print item
...... #处理 txt (每个大概 5 分钟)
if name=='main':
items=glob.glob('*.txt')
pool=Pool(5)
pool.map(do,items)
pool.close()
pool.join()
items 为['1111.txt','2222.txt','3333.txt','4444.txt','5555.txt',......'9999.txt']
运行时会穿插打印,比如 111221.33txt
是否有办法将每项打印完整?